Lamictal-Induced Stevens-Johnson Syndrome: Clinical Presentation and Diagnosis

Lamictal (lamotrigine) is an antiepileptic drug also used for bipolar disorder. While generally safe, it can trigger Stevens-Johnson syndrome (SJS), a severe, life-threatening mucocutaneous reaction. The clinical presentation of Lamictal-induced SJS typically includes mucocutaneous lesions, epidermal detachment, and systemic symptoms such as fever and conjunctivitis (https://pubmed.ncbi.nlm.nih.gov/41843406/). A case report describes a 26-year-old male with schizoaffective bipolar disorder who developed SJS following lamotrigine dose escalation, presenting with well-defined erythematous lesions, targetoid macular lesions, oral erosions, and fever (https://pubmed.ncbi.nlm.nih.gov/40078262/). Diagnosis relies on these clinical features, often with skin biopsy confirming epidermal necrosis. Lamictal is a phenyltriazine derivative that blocks voltage-sensitive sodium channels, stabilizing neuronal membranes. Its pharmacology includes a slow titration schedule to minimize SJS risk. The mechanistic pathway linking Lamictal to SJS involves a delayed hypersensitivity reaction, likely mediated by cytotoxic T cells targeting keratinocytes. This process leads to widespread apoptosis and epidermal detachment, characteristic of SJS. The risk is highest in the initial weeks of therapy, especially when lamotrigine is combined with valproic acid or titrated rapidly (https://pubmed.ncbi.nlm.nih.gov/41843406/). In a systematic review of 38 cases, most developed SJS within the first month, with lamotrigine doses ranging from 12.5 to 750 mg/day (https://pubmed.ncbi.nlm.nih.gov/41843406/). Co-administration with valproic acid was frequent (n=19), which increases lamotrigine levels and SJS risk (https://pubmed.ncbi.nlm.nih.gov/41843406/).

Long-Term Prognosis and Outcomes After Lamictal-Induced SJS

Regarding prognosis, the long-term outcome of SJS after Lamictal varies. Most patients recover within 2-3 weeks, though two deaths were reported in the systematic review (https://pubmed.ncbi.nlm.nih.gov/41843406/). Recovery involves re-epithelialization of skin lesions, but survivors may face chronic complications such as ocular scarring, dyspigmentation, and nail loss. The prognosis depends on early recognition and management, which includes immediate lamotrigine discontinuation, supportive care, and often corticosteroids or immunoglobulins, though their effectiveness remains uncertain (https://pubmed.ncbi.nlm.nih.gov/41843406/). Supportive care—including wound care, fluid resuscitation, and infection prevention—is the cornerstone of management (https://pubmed.ncbi.nlm.nih.gov/41843406/). Distinguishing SJS from other severe cutaneous adverse reactions, such as drug reaction with eosinophilia and systemic symptoms (DRESS), is important as they have differing treatment regimens and prognoses; overlapping features can occur, as reported in a case following lamotrigine initiation (https://pubmed.ncbi.nlm.nih.gov/39713607/). Risk anchors include the adequacy of warnings regarding Lamictal and SJS. The evidence highlights that careful dose titration, early recognition of symptoms, and patient education are imperative (https://pubmed.ncbi.nlm.nih.gov/41843406/). Prescribing information for lamotrigine includes black-box warnings about SJS, emphasizing slow titration and avoiding valproic acid co-administration. However, the systematic review notes that standardized reporting and causality assessment are needed to strengthen the evidence base and support safer prescribing (https://pubmed.ncbi.nlm.nih.gov/41843406/). This suggests that while warnings exist, adherence and awareness may vary. Prognosis-related considerations for affected patients include the timeline between exposure and documented harm. The risk is highest in the initial weeks of therapy, with early warning signs such as fever and mucosal symptoms (https://pubmed.ncbi.nlm.nih.gov/41843406/). Prompt discontinuation of lamotrigine upon suspicion of SJS is critical to improve outcomes. Long-term prognosis is generally favorable for those who survive the acute phase, but chronic sequelae can impact quality of life. The two deaths reported underscore the potential for mortality, particularly in severe cases with extensive epidermal detachment or systemic involvement. In summary, Lamictal-induced SJS is a rare but serious reaction with a prognosis that is generally good if recognized early and managed appropriately. Most patients recover within weeks, but mortality and chronic complications remain possible. The evidence underscores the need for careful dose titration, patient education, and early intervention to mitigate risk and improve long-term outcomes.
